Book Overview

""Mark Hanna: His Book"" is a memoir written by Mark Hanna himself, a prominent American industrialist and political figure in the late 19th and early 20th centuries. In this book, Hanna recounts his life story, from his humble beginnings in Ohio to his rise to power as a successful businessman and influential political strategist. He shares his insights and experiences on a wide range of topics, including the business world, politics, and social issues of his time. The book provides a fascinating glimpse into the mind of one of America's most powerful and influential figures of the Gilded Age. First published in 1904, ""Mark Hanna: His Book"" remains a valuable historical document and a must-read for anyone interested in the history of American politics and business.This scarce antiquarian book is a facsimile reprint of the old original and may contain some imperfections such as library marks and notations.
